人形机器人课程介绍
1、人形阶段:
ROMANBO是更接近人类的,可以轻易操控的智能型机器人。在硬件方面,需要对16个舵机的组装,来完成机器人的搭建,整个过程的步骤相对复杂, 整体精细度很高。在软件方面,是以图形化的操作界面为主进行编程,进而控制机器人的实时动作
2、Arduino阶段:
能各种各样的传感器来感知环境,控制灯光、马达和其他的装置来反馈、影响环境。在这一阶段,学生会学习用代码进行编程,并掌握基础的编 程语言和编程方法。
3、课程体系:
整个课程的学习,不仅是对单片机阶段学习的检验与提高,也是从图形化编程到代码编程的转化,学生会了解相应的代码编写知识,这对学生的逻辑分析 能力会有很大的提升,并且编写的过程,也会培养学生冷静,严谨面对问题的态度。
人形一期
六年级上学期
本学期主要学生自主搭建人形机器人,来了解机器人的组成部件、硬件结构以及运行方式。并且以GUI为基础的编程软件,使学生可以用编程的方式控制机器人做不同的动作。在学习的过程中锻炼了学生的动手能力,培养了创造性思维并且教会孩子如何面对困难。
人形二期
六年级下学期
本学期主要**对Arduino IDE这款软件的学习及Arduino主板的使用,让学生对代码编程有一个初步的了解。本学期会讲解如何用代码编程来控制设备的输入与输出,并与上学期的人形机器人相结合,**Arduino来控制机器人的动作。在此过程中会培养学生对代码的兴趣,并学会如何编写代码。
1.趣味性强:编程内容,游戏实现,孩子对游戏的热爱,程序对游戏强大的控制,而对编程着迷。
2.重基础:敲代码能力、逻辑理解、英文字符理解,这三大基础,为孩子持续学习编程添加动力。
3.课程互动性强:小班授课,师生沟通高效;编程效果出现在同一个游戏世界,学员间配合性、交互性强。
4. 软硬件结合:编程实现游戏操作控制真实硬件、真实硬件电路操控游戏,实现虚拟世界与现实世界的交互,感受程序魅力。
5. 二级及以上专业教师授课:丰富的教学经验及技巧,化繁为简,深入浅出,保护孩子的学习力,提高学习效果。2、课程内容: